Pleasant Haveli Camel Safari welcomes you to the 'Golden City' of India. We offer a unique Camel Safari as well as a Jeep Tour. During the tour, we will: visit villages in the Rajasthani desert and see the traditional daily life in the desert, cross over many dunes, head to a remote places of the Thar Desert, sleep in the custom made bedrolls under the stars, and experience one of the most beautiful sunset, night sky, and sunrise in the world.
We have also free facilities (at City) for your conveniences like a luggage room, Shower and WiFi facility.

.Uka, my driver brought me first by jeep to Kuldhara, an a banded village. The next stop was the Jassery oasis where some women and children danced by the waterside. A magical experience. Next and final stop was a short visit to Khabarovsk Fort, which was really in the middle of nowhere.

One hour later we arrived at the spot where the camel driver was waiting for us. My camel was a bit irritated at first but fortunately his driver kept him under control so I could enjoy the ride. It was a rather uncomfortable drive, at least if you are not used to it, but one hour later we arrived at our overnight camp in the Thar desert, on top of some lovely sand dunes.

It turned out to be the perfect spot to watch the sun setting whilst my dinner was being freshly cooked on a bonfire and I was enjoying a cold Kingfisher they had brought for me.

What a lovely evening and with it being full moon there was plenty of light to see the surroundings but also the starts. My bed had been prepared with fresh bedding on top of a sanddune. The view over the desert was simply breathtaking and that. Night I went to bed with an enourmous smile in my face.

Next morning I was woken up by Uka who was bringing me a cup of tea. Another moment I will never forget, the sun was already set and magical colours filled the air.

After breakfast we returned for the 2 hour drive back to the hotel.

The safari was a big success, everything was perfectly organised, food plenty and tasty. The best without doubt was sleeping over I under the stars. Magic pure magic.

I can highly rec this extraordinary experience

I booked this trip for my daughter (29), her friend (20) and myself.
As we stayed in Rajwada Fort outside the city it wasn't clear if the organizer will pick us up from there. But three hours before the trip the informed us that they'll pick us up and bring us to the meeting point. Everything went well.

At the meeting point (hotel) we were invited to visit their roof top restaurant to have something to eat or drink. I think it's ok if the organizer tries to have a bit more business. So we went there and had coffee and chai. All was nice.

Including us the group was 5 people (we three from Germany plus 2 Students from Germany). With the Mahindra off-road vehicle we startet the trip. I sat in front on the passenger seat, the other 4 on the back of the off-road vehicle. In the back there we're two seating benches - it wasn't too spacious, but ok for the 4 students. If you're older it might me a bit uncomfortable. But a strong off-road vehicle was needed absolutely, because we went up the dunes, which wouldn't have been possible with a normal SUV or something similar. So if you want real adventure, you need the off-road vehicle.

To the place where we planned to sped the night we had a 45 minutes camel ride. Everyone had it's own camel. Also that was great.

The night was real adventure, too. As we wanted to have a kind of bed and not sleep on the sand, we chose the right trip. We got quite good bed, good mattresses, warm blankets. As in February the nights are still quite cold, we received even two blankets. Without the second one have been really cold.

Before going to bed we had a well tasting Indian dinner prepared on the fire. Same with breakfast.

Overall we would recommend this tour to all who want to have some adventure. Such tips are also offered without staying over night, but if you don't mind a bit of sand in your ears and nose and you love nature, you should try out this trip.

Our guide Oka was great, too.

The only reason why we don't give 5 points is because it would have been good to here something about the photo stops. But overall trip was great.

Very nice experience! We left the hotel by jeep around 2 p.m. and we made 2 stops at small sites that were more or less interesting, but charming! We arrived at the camels around 3:30 p.m., as promised we each had our camel and we headed towards the desert (about 1 hour by camel) the guide was very nice and he often offered us bottled water. Once arrived we had time to take photos, relax and admire the sunset while eating a meal prepared on site!!! Night falls quickly, as does the temperature, so I suggest you bring warm clothes. The bed is comfortable and the guide brings new sheets to put on the mattress and pillow. Little tip: if your group is not full, ask to take 2 mattresses (to stay warmer) and several extra blankets! For our part, we slept very well under the stars and in the warmth! In the morning we had breakfast and helped pick up before leaving on the camels (approximately 1 hour) to join the jeep. Once we arrived at the hotel we had access to a shower and a place to relax despite the fact that we were not hotel guests.
We loved the experience!!
